As it is correct to choose corn

For a home cooking the podhoditsezonny corn which is grown up under the open sky without use of fertilizers is the best of all. It is the most tasty and fragrant. The corn which grew in artificial conditions always has ears, beautiful, almost identical by the size, with large equal grains. But it is frequent they tasteless.

There is one simple reception as it is correct to choose corn. Upon purchase of corn it is necessary to pay attention to its grains as degree of ripeness of corn is determined by them.

If grains rare, small and light (sometimes almost white), so corn young. It cooks very quickly (20-30 minutes in the boiling water), has bright taste and aroma. But such corn won't be nourishing, and its grains after cooking can become watery.

More mature ears have grains of yellow or light yellow color skintight to each other. Such corn will be ideal for cooking. On its preparation from 50 to 90 minutes will leave. After thermal treatment of grain become soft, juicy and tasty.

Sometimes it is possible to see the resung corn on sale. Its ears have dark yellow color. Grains large and very densely adjoin to each other. It is better not to buy such corn as even after very long heat treatment it can remain rigid.

Therefore when there is a question how to choose corn, to remember the main thing that it shouldn't be resung.  

How to cook corn

To weld corn in a pan, wash it with cold water and clean from leaves. A topmost leaves can be thrown out. Separate leaves of bottom layers from ears, wash out and leave for cooking. They will help to keep taste and aroma of fresh corn.

On a bottom of a big pan lay out a layer of leaves. On it place all corn. If necessary cut ears on several parts. Cover with one more layer of leaves. Fill in with cold water so that it completely covered pan contents. At will it is possible to add salt to water (one tablespoon on 4 liters of water).

How many to cook corn

Put a pan on fire and bring water to the boil. After boiling you cook corn on slow fire.

Definite answer to a question how many to cook corn isn't present. Time of cooking depends on a maturity and the size of ears. On average on it from 40 to 90 minutes leave. Readiness of corn can be checked, picking out on a kernel and tasting them. When grains become rather soft and will be easily chewed, it is possible to remove a pan from fire.

After cooking it is better to leave corn in water before full or partial cooling. It will help to keep juiciness and softness of grains. After that corn can be laid out from water, to salt and in such look to give to a table. Despite simplicity of a dish, fresh corn which was correctly welded is the real delicacy.
